WebFeb 23, 2010 · This is a book about people who betrayed their country to sell it out to the Soviet Union. It chronicles the history of the KGB's operations in America in roughly the 1930s-1950s. There are a variety of books about Soviet espionage in America, some written by defectors and former spy handlers, themselves, i.e. Oleg Kalugin or Victor Suvorov. WebIn The World Was Going Our Way, Andrew now chronicles the KGB's extensive penetration of governments throughout the Third World-the battlefield on which the U.S.S.R. sought to achieve global supremacy. Andrew's definitive account fundamentally revises the history of the Cold War, and sheds new light on the state of the world today.
